Questions & Answers

Q: What is a convolutional neural network (CNN)?

A convolutional neural network is a type of deep learning model that is highly effective for image classification tasks. It uses convolutional layers to extract features from images and make accurate predictions.

Q: How does a convolutional layer work in CNNs?

A convolutional layer consists of a set of learnable filters that are convolved with an input image. Each filter detects specific features, such as edges, textures, or shapes, and this process is repeated across the entire image, generating a feature map.

Q: What is the benefit of using CNNs for image classification?

CNNs are able to automatically learn and extract relevant features from images, making them highly effective for image classification tasks. By using convolutional layers, CNNs can capture spatial dependencies and improve accuracy compared to traditional neural networks.

Q: How are CNNs trained?

CNNs are trained by providing them with a large dataset of labeled images. The network adjusts its parameters during training to minimize the difference between its predictions and the correct labels. This process is called backpropagation.

Q: Why is data normalization important in CNNs?

Normalizing the input data is crucial for CNNs because it helps the model converge faster and minimizes the impact of certain features on the learning process. It also ensures that the data falls within a specific range, preventing the network from becoming biased towards certain features.

Summary & Key Takeaways

  • Convolutional neural networks (CNNs) are a type of deep learning model commonly used for image classification tasks.

  • CNNs use convolutional layers to extract features from images, enhancing their ability to accurately classify objects.

  • Training a CNN involves providing it with labeled images to learn from and adjusting its parameters to minimize the error.

  • The normalization of image data is important for optimal CNN performance.
